Integrity was found on the ground as a brand new hatchling and placed with foster pigeon parents Puggy and Fifi, who raised him as their own. Whatever Integrity knows about being a pigeon, he learned from them. Whatever he knows about being safe and cared for by people, he learned from volunteer Natalie. He has had, from his very first days, the experience of being lovingly looked after, and it shows in every part of who he is!
He is a baby still, in the round, fluffy, wide-eyed stage of a young bird who is taking everything in. He has opinions about laps, which he has identified as a superior working surface and claimed accordingly. He can be frequently installed in front of foster Natalie’s laptop with the settled air of a bird who has reviewed the agenda and approved it. He is here. He is comfortable. He does not intend to move anytime soon!
He is also, as a bird with such clear opinions about preferred seating, happy to perch in a hand, content to be held, the kind of baby bird who grew up knowing that people are good and has never had reason to revise that assessment.
Integrity was given his name to live up to. He is doing that already, in the small and daily way of a bird who is simply, consistently, genuinely himself: sweet, trusting, fluffy, and very attached to the concept of a warm lap. He needs a home where someone is around frequently — where laps are available and hands are offered and a young bird who was raised with love can continue being exactly who he already is.
